WASHINGTON, DC – Today, Representative Adriano Espaillat (NY-13)announced that the House has adopted his amendment to increase critical funding for security cooperation with Caribbean nations to fight illicit drug trafficking and prevent escalating violence. Rep. Espaillat's amendment provides for a $2 million increase of the minimum funding level for the Caribbean Basin Security Initiative (CBSI). The amendment had the support of the House Foreign Affairs Committee leadership.

WASHINGTON, DC – Today, Representative Adriano Espaillat (NY-13) introduced the Family Reunification Act of 2019, a bill that would help ease the burden on immigrant families and workers by providing them with certainty regarding their status.
NEW YORK, NY – Reps. Adriano Espaillat (D-NY) and Julia Brownley (D-CA) have joined to introduce the Safe and Friendly for the Environment (SAFE) Streets Act, which will direct more federal funds toward making our streets safer for pedestrians and bicyclists, helping to save lives and encouraging better protection of the environment.
